データベースの SQLite の使い方について解説します。 SQLite はサーバとして動作させるのではなく単独のアプリケーションとして動作させることが可能です。インストールも簡単な上に非常にコンパクトなため、アプリケーションと一緒に配布するといった利用も数多くされています。ここでは SQLite を使ってデータベースやテーブルの作成方法、そしてデータを追加したり取得したりする方法について一つ一つ解説していきます。
使用するSQLiteライブラリは System.Data.SQLite 。 これは、Complete ADO.NET 2.0 Implementation ということだそうですが、 なにせ、ADO.NETとか使ったこと無いんで案の定ドキュメントあっても引っかかるところがあった... ので、自分用備忘録として、使い方を載せておきます。 using System; using System.IO; using System.Data; using System.Data.SQLite; // 名前空間のimport class SampleClass { public static void main(string[] args) { // コマンドライン引数の1つ目はデータベースファイルへのパスとする。 if ( args.Count != 1 || !File.Exists(args[0]
VB.NETから組み込みデータベースのSQLiteを操作する方法の記事で書き忘れていたのを思い出したので、この記事で独自関数を追加する方法をご紹介したいと思います。 今回は、SQLiteに正規表現関数を追加します。 System.Data.SQLiteの基本的な使い方は、VB.NETから組み込みデータベースのSQLiteを操作する方法を参考にしてください。 当然ですが、System.Data.SQLiteを参照に追加しておく必要があるので、必ず参照設定をしておいてください。 今回も、前回に引き続きVisual Studio 2005を使用して説明していきます。 クラスの追加 正規表現関数を定義する為のクラスを追加します。 メニューバーのプロジェクト→クラスの追加をクリックします。 新しい項目の追加画面が表示されるので、ファイル名の欄に「Regexp.vb」と入力し、追加ボタンをクリックしま
バグな明保野 - MapScript Tips for Visual Basic (.NET) Visual Basic 2005 (VB.NET) で MapScript を使ってアプリケーションを作成するときのメモ。 AIR(Adobe Integrated Runtime)Google Gears でも、使われているSQLite ですが、MapServerはOGR経由でSQLiteに接続できるようで、たくぼさんのページに情報があります。 FWToolsに含まれている ogr2ogrでも、ずいぶん前からサポートしているようです。 バグな明保野では、VB(.NET)のWindows Forms で、MapScript(C#)を使い倒そうという主旨で情報をのっけていますが、まぁ、ニッチな分野なので、世のニーズは特に高くはありません。 デスクトップアプリケーションとして、汎用GIS並みの機能
こんにちは。PEXです。 このブログは私の日記代わりです。 皆さんのコメントを頂くと大変嬉しいです。ぜひ足跡代わりにお気軽にコメントしてください。 コメントの仕方ですが、記事の右下「coments」をクリックすると入力欄が表示されます。 HPはこちら「PEXのHP」です 本日のRuby勉強会で出てきたデータベース、SQLite3についての備忘録です。 自分用です。すんまそん。 FireFoxだとSQLite3用プラグインがあるけど、Sleipnil派な私は使えなかったので、ネットで調べてODBCドライバを見つけました。 SQLite3 ODBCドライバの日本語化した人のブログ こちら 上記サイトを参考に、英語版のODBCドライバ入れた後、日本語版のDLLを上書き。 上記ブログのDLLでも利用できましたが、最新の日本語版DLLが安定してそうだったので、同じ人のブログから検索。 こちら 新しい
SQL C Library の SQLite の DB を GUI で参照できるツール SQLiteCC (SQLite Control Center) を日本語化したものです.本家の SQLiteCC では対応していない SQLite3 のデータベースファイルも扱えます. 本家 SQLiteCC の特徴 新しいデータベースの作成,既存のデータベースファイルの作成が可能 表データ,フィールド,スキーマ,インデックス,トリガーを参照可能 グリッド上で表データを編集可能 文法解析によるハイライト可能なエディター搭載 日本語版の特徴 日本語表示できるようにしています 表に日本語 (UTF-8/Shift-JIS) が表示でき,表で直接変更する部分も日本語が通るようになっています クエリー部にも日本語が使えます. SQLiteCC3 系のデータベースファイルも操作可能. グリッドやエディタ部のフォ
導入手順やらは,C#からSQLiteを使ってみた - mitc - 日記にあるように, System.Data.SQLite から,1.0.x系をダウンロードする インストールするか解凍してできたディレクトリのSystem.Data.SQLite.XMLとSystem.Data.SQLite.dllを,プロジェクトの適当なディレクトリに放り込む 参照設定を右クリックして参照の追加をクリック 参照の追加ダイアログの参照タブから,System.Data.SQLite.dllを選択してOK 完了 です.とても簡単. で,使う側なんだけれども, try { if (Directory.Exists("logs") == false) { Directory.CreateDirectory("logs"); } System.Reflection.Assembly assembly = System
\閉鎖予定のサイトも売れるかも?/ アクセスがないサイトもコンテンツ価値で売れる場合も… ドメインの有効期限を更新してサイト売却にトライしてみましょう
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く